Cybersecurity: Why its hard, solutions, and careers

January 21 @ 12:00 pm - 1:00 pm

Rajeev Barua, University of Maryland.

The battle between cyber attackers and attack detection teams is an arms race that is not letting up. Attackers constantly devise new ways of exploiting system vulnerabilities, and new methods to hide from detection. In response, detection teams have responded with new technologies to detect attacks.

This talk will overview why cybersecurity is hard, the solutions available, and the latest industry trends, and it will discuss careers in cybersecurity in India and worldwide.

Dr. Rajeev Barua is a Professor of Electrical and Computer Engineering at the University of Maryland. He is also the Founder and CEO of SecondWrite Inc, which commercializes binary rewriting technology his research group developed at the university. He received his B.Tech in Computer Science from IIT Delhi, and his Ph.D in Computer Science and Electrical Engineering from the Massachusetts Institute of Technology in 2000. Dr. Barua’s research interests are in the areas of program analysis, cybersecurity, and Applied AI.

Dr. Barua is a recipient of the NSF CAREER award in 2002, the UMD George Corcoran Award for teaching excellence in 2003, and the UMD Jimmy Lin Award for innovation in 2014. He has published over 70 academic papers and five issued patents. His company, SecondWrite, has raised over $2.4M in funding, including $1.3M in US governments SBIR grants, and the rest from professional private investors.
